FS Group and Certares form strategic partnership to expand international high-speed rail

 


PARIS – FS Group and Certares have signed a strategic partnership agreement to strengthen international high-speed rail operations in Europe, capitalising on EU railway liberalisation and growing demand for rail-based travel and tourism.

The agreement provides for the creation of a joint venture and includes an investment in Trenitalia France, with the aim of accelerating its growth and consolidating its presence in France, the United Kingdom and key cross-border corridors. Trenitalia France will serve as the initial focus of the partnership, with regional headquarters based in Paris.

 Currently operating high-speed services on the Paris–Lyon, Paris–Marseille and Paris–Milan routes, Trenitalia France has carried more than 4.7 million passengers and reports high customer satisfaction levels. The company plans to expand its network further, including entry onto the Paris–London route and additional cross-border services.

The new investment will support Trenitalia France’s ambition to consolidate its position as France’s second-largest high-speed rail operator. Planned initiatives include expanding the fleet to at least 19 trainsets, developing a new maintenance facility near Paris, increasing frequencies on existing routes to as many as 28 daily services on Paris–Lyon, creating hundreds of new jobs, and continuing investments in technology, brand development and marketing. International expansion to the UK, including Paris–London services, is targeted for 2029.

Beyond operations, the partnership aims to accelerate the adoption of high-speed rail among both corporate and leisure travellers. Trenitalia France intends to collaborate with Certares’ travel portfolio companies to support corporate clients increasingly shifting from air to rail, attracted by sustainability benefits, reliability, city-centre connectivity and onboard productivity features such as Wi-Fi and enhanced comfort.


On the leisure side, the partners plan to promote rail-inclusive itineraries, integrate booking and dynamic packaging tools, and encourage wider use of high-speed rail as a primary transport mode for European travel.

Certares brings a strong distribution footprint in France and the UK through investments in major travel management and distribution groups, including American Express Global Business Travel, Marietton Développement, Voyageurs du Monde and Internova Travel Group. As part of the partnership, Certares will facilitate arm’s-length commercial distribution agreements between Trenitalia France and relevant portfolio companies.

The agreement aligns with FS Group’s 2025–2029 Strategic Plan, which prioritises international growth through collaboration with financial and industrial partners. It also supports the expansion of FS International, the group’s division responsible for passenger operations outside Italy, which currently generates around €3 billion in net revenues and employs approximately 12,000 people.

By combining FS Group’s rail expertise with Certares’ global travel distribution capabilities, the partnership aims to position France, the Paris–London corridor and future markets as reference points for the next phase of sustainable, high-speed European travel.
